Can the unions fight for Palestine?
from The Sound of Solidarity · host solidarity.net.au
Teacher and AEU member Jonathan Sherlock tells how Teachers and School Staff for Palestine was built in Victoria, winning official union backing, mobilising hundreds of teachers on Palestine rallies and laying the basis for a rank-and-file network, Fight the Crisis. Read more about rank-and-file organising. Find out more about Solidarity. This talk was given at a Solidarity meeting in Melbourne on 11 June 2026.
